21 goals, one away win and 4 draws. This was were the general statisitics for matchday 15. What are the other intruiging facts and figures fromt this matchday?

TOTAL GOALS
250 goals have been scored in the league with Aduana contributing the most (24) and Hasaacas conceding the most. (25)

LANDMARK GOAL
The 250th goal of the season which happened to be the last goal of matchday 15 was scored by Techiman City’s Ebenezer Agyapong.

HOME-AWAY GOALS
Out of the 250 goals, 170 of these have been scored by the home team while 80 have been scored by the away team.

HAT-TRICK LORDS
Dauda Mohammed scored the third hat trick of the season after Samuel Tetteh and Yahaya Mohammed.

AWAY WINS
Wa All Stars equaled Asante Kotoko’s tally of three away wins after beating Chelsea in Berekum. Only Hearts of Oak have more away victories.

GOAL KING RACE
Yahaya Mohammed scored a brace to reach 11 goals this season. Two more than Latif Blessing.

DRAW KINGS
Ashantigold picked up their 10th draw of the season and more importantly 5 consecutive draws. The Miners now have 5 points from the last 5 games.
